Accounts Payable Year-End Deadlines

Tuesday, April 25th, 2017

Fiscal Year End 2016-17 is quickly approaching, and the Finance Department would appreciate your help in ensuring a smooth and timely year-end close. Please review and note the following deadlines for Accounts Payable requests:

1) Submission of the following FY2016-17 requests must be received by Finance on or before Friday, July 7, 2017:

  • Check Requests
  • Invoices
  • Expense Reimbursement Requests
  • Petty Cash Logs for expenses through June 30, 2017 ONLY

2) All cash advance requests for FY2016-17 expenses must be received by Finance on or before Monday, June 12, 2017.

3) For departments that will not be on campus for the summer, please turn in all petty cash funds by Friday, May 12, 2017.

Important information on mailbox keys

Tuesday, April 25th, 2017

Following is important information regarding mailbox keys …

Returning students: Keep your mailbox key all summer. You will have the same box next fall.

Graduating or withdrawing students: Return your mailbox key by end of finals week to avoid a $15 non-returned key fine – charged to your student account.

Where do I return the mailbox key?

There are key return envelopes on the counters at all post offices. Fill out the envelope and seal the key inside the envelope. Drop the envelope into the Campus Mail slot. You can also bring the key to Mail Services (where you pick up packages).

Info on leaving cars on campus during Juniors Abroad

Monday, April 24th, 2017

Here is the policy for leaving cars on campus during Juniors Abroad and summer serve trips:

  1. If you can leave your car with a friend off campus that will look after and drive your vehicle, that is preferable, as the university is NOT responsible for any theft or damage to your vehicle while left unattended on campus.
  2. Your car must be left in the Le Shana parking lot and parked close to the building.
  3. All personal belongings must be taken out of the vehicle to avoid tempting a potential thief.
  4. Key MUST be left with Security Services before departure.
  5. Security has a form to be signed, and name and number of emergency contact is needed on the form in addition to your license plate number, make and model of vehicle.
  6. Upon return from the trip, call security at 503-554-2090 to arrange a time with the officer on duty to pick up your key if it is after office hours. Bring photo ID to claim your key.
  7. Any vehicle left on campus without the key being left with security is subject to tow due to Plant Services activity all around campus during the summer.
  8. Do not abandon your car on city streets, as the city of Newberg will tow it as an “abandoned vehicle” after 72 hours!
